Undergraduate Admission Procedure for Private Sponsored Students in Masinde Muliro University of Science and Technology

Masinde Muliro University of Science and Technology (MMUST) is a public university in Kenya located in the western province of Kenya in Kakamega County. This university is situated along the Kakamega-Webuye road and admits students from all parts of the country as Government or private sponsored. They also admits students from outside the country and recognized as international students.

As a Kenyan public university, it offers a lot of courses but in has special programmes in form of diploma and degree. This university is one of its own in Kenya as it hosts degree programmes which could not be found in any other university in Kenya. For instance, MMUST has a faculty of Disaster Management programmes which are only found in this university in Kenya.

This university offers admission to students as private sponsored for these unique courses and many more courses. It provide intake of these students in lots and recently they have May intake in progress where students enroll to study in MMUST. The courses they offer and which could be unique include Bachelors in:

  • Disaster Preparedness and engineering management

  • Disaster Mitigation and Sustainable development

  • Conflict Resolution and Humanitarian Assistance

  • Disaster Management and International Diplomacy

  • Criminology

These courses and many more are open to the private sponsored students who wish to join and study in this university and its branches and constituent colleges all over the country in Kenya.

Application procedures and fee structures:

Students who are interested in studying in Masinde Muliro university may collect the application forms from the Main campus in Kakamega town or MMUST branches and study centers in Sangalo, Mumias, Ebunangwe, Webuye, Bungoma and Nairobi. These forms can also be downloaded from the university website accessed at www.mmust.ac.ke, these application forms should be accompanied by a non-refundable fee of Ksh 500 for certificate and diploma courses and Ksh 1000 for undergraduate courses paid at the bank accounts of MMUST in Kakamega in which the account numbers are provided in the application forms.

The fee structure for the different programmes are provided by the faculties in which the applicants enroll courses from during the registration period. However, there exist a common fee structure for all the first year undergraduate students enrolled in the university in the different faculties;

  • Faculty of Arts and Social sciences (Bachelors in Arts, Business, French, Early childhood, Social Work, Criminology and Journalism and Mass Communication) Pays Ksh 100,000 annually.

  • Faculty of Science (B.sc in Biology, Chemistry, Physics, Sugar Technology, Bio-resource Management and Environmental management) pays 110,000 annually.

  • Faculty of Disaster Management and Humanitarian Assistance (B.sc in Disaster Preparedness and environmental Technology, Disaster mitigation and Sustainable Development, Disaster Management and International Diplomacy, Conflict Resolution and Humanitarian Assistance) pays 120,000 annually.

  • B.sc in Biotechnology pays 125,000 annually.

  • Faculty of Engineering (B.sc in Civil and Structural, Electrical and Communication, Mechanical and Industrial) Pays 160,000 annually. This fee structure is only for Kenyan Citizens. International citizen pay 20% more on the tuition fee.

Undergraduate Courses Offered At Meru University School Of Business And Economics

In 2008, Meru Universty of Science and Technology was established as a constituent college of Jomo Kenyatta University of Agriculture and Technology. Since its establishment, Meru University has been offering various post graduate, undergraduate, diploma and certificate courses. The School of Business and Economics is especially well versed in offering Business and Economics courses. There are several undergraduate courses offered at the School of Business and Economics. These are:

Bachelor of Business Information Technology

Individuals who want to undertake Bachelor of Business Information Technology should have obtained at least a minimum of KCSE mean grade of C+ (plus) with at least a C (plain) in Mathematics and English. who are holders of a relevant Diploma with credit pass are also eligible to undertake the course. The course covers a period of 8 semesters and costs Ksh 50,000 per semester. Individuals

Bachelor of commerce

Meru University offers Bachelor of Commerce under the School of Business and Economics. Individuals who wish to pursue the course should have obtained a mean grade of C+ in KCSE with a minimum grade of C in Mathematics and English. Individuals who hold a relevant Diploma from a recognized institution will also be accepted for admission. Individuals who are CPA/CPS/ACCA/CCP will be exempted from year 1 as long as they undertake the core units as stipulated by the university. The course is an 8-semester long course with each semester costing Ksh. 50,000.

Bachelor of Purchasing and Supplies Management

Individuals who want to apply for Bachelors of Purchasing and Supplies Management should have obtained a minimum of grade C+ in KCSE. They should also have obtained at least C (plain) in both English and Mathematics. Those with a relevant Diploma are also welcome to apply. The course costs Ksh 50,000 per semester for a period of 8 semesters.

Diploma in Purchasing and Supplies Management

Apart from the degree programmes, Meru University offers Diploma programmes under the School of Business and Economics. Individuals who want to pursue Diploma in Purchasing and Supplies Management should have at least a KCSE mean grade of C (plain) with at least a C- (minus) in both English and Mathematics. Those with a recognized Certificate in Purchasing and supplies Management are welcome to apply. The course covers 3 semesters and costs Ksh 28,000 per semester.

Diploma in Business Administration

Individuals who want to undertake Diploma in Business Administration should have obtained at least a C (plain) in KCSE with a minimum of C- (minus) in both English and Mathematics. Individuals who have a Certificate in Business Administration or any other relevant field should also apply. The course spans a period of 3 semesters and costs Ksh 28,000 per semester.

Kenya Government Institutions That Offer Diploma In Nursing

Nurses in Kenya constitute to approximately fifty (50%) percent of all health care workers in Kenya. This is because they are very essential in caring of patients and clients in all health care setup (both public and private). The government of Kenya spends a lot of money and resources to train nurses; both certificate and diploma in nursing.

Nursing is the only course in Kenya that takes a long duration of time in Kenya at certificate and diploma level. For instance, certificate in nursing takes approximately two and half years while the diploma in nursing takes three and half years. Certificate course of Nursing in Kenya is recognized as Enrolled Community Nurses (ECN) while diploma in nursing is known as Kenya Registered Community Health Nursing (KRCHN).

The institutions that offer both certificate and diploma courses in nursing in Kenya are usually accredited by Nursing Council of Kenya (NCK) which also assesses students after college through examination before they are given practicing license. The government colleges that offer course of nursing in Kenya is famously known as Kenya Medical Training College (KMTC) and it found almost in every town in Kenya.

Kenyatta University School of Economics Undergraduate Admission Criteria

kenyatta university school of economics undergraduate Admission Criteria

Kenyatta University is a kenya public university that offers a Degree course in Bachelor of Economics within the School of Economics. Individuals undertaking the undergraduate degree programme will be required to do so over a four year period. Individuals who enroll in the School of Economics is given the option of choosing courses from different departments. These departments are:

  • The department of Economic Theory
  • The department of Econometrics and Statistics
  • The department of Applied Economics

Students who wish to undertake courses that are not provided for under the School of Economics need to do so after consulting with the Dean of the School to avoid any confusion or misunderstanding. Individuals who apply for admission to the School of Economics should meet certain admission criteria.

Admission Criteria for the Undergraduate Programme

  • Individuals applying for the course should have attained the minimum University entry requirement of grade C+ in KCSE or an equivalent qualification.
  • In addition, the individuals should have acquired a minimum of grade C+ in Physics/ Chemistry/ Biology or in English/ Kiswahili or in a Humanity or a Commercial subject.
  • Individuals applying for the course need to have a minimum of grade B- (minus) in Mathematics.
  • Individuals who have obtained A-level qualifications or its equivalent are also eligible to undertake the degree course.

Duration of the course

kenya undergraduate course cover a period of four academic years during which students will be required to meet all the regulations as stipulated by the school. Students will undertake various units during the four year course, 13 units in the first year and 12 units each in the following three years, which at the end of the course should total forty-nine units. Students who wish to take an audit unit should first seek approval from the concerned department. As per the university regulations, students will be examined through continuous assessments and university examinations. The cumulative score will be used to determine the final classification.

How To Get A Scholarship In Kenya

There are many students in Kenya who do exceptionally well in their secondary school examinations but lack the financial power to carry on with University education in Kenya, even for the rather affordable public universities. There are other Kenyans who have concluded their undergraduate studies in Kenya and wish to get sponsorship and funding for their masters or even doctorate studies within the country or abroad. There are very many channels to acquire a scholarship here in Kenya. Most of the public universities in Kenya give scholarships to their students who acquire first class honors in their undergraduate studies.

It is possible to get sponsorship from individuals or certain companies in Kenya who offer funding to the best performing students. The Equity Bank of Kenya also funds exemplary students for undergraduate studies in top notch universities such as Yale, Cambridge and Oxford. The Equity Bank offers scholarships in Kenya to the first male and female students in every district where it operates. So far, this program has benefited well over 1000 people in Kenya. Equity bank has also helped at least 69 students gain entry into the world leading universities as of last year.


Some employers also give study scholarships to their highly esteemed workers in Kenya. They could for instance fund your master’s degree on condition that once you have completed your studies, you will return to the same organization to impart your acquired knowledge. For example, most well-grounded NGO’s, parastatals and other government agencies in Kenya give such scholarships.

There are many other international scholarships that are offered to students in third world, or rather developing countries such as Kenya. These scholarships are being advertised all over in the internet. They give priorities to Africans, and more so African ladies as they are out to achieve gender equality in terms of education. Most of these scholarships can be accessed through www.scholarships.com.     With an internet connection, time and dedication it is very easy to identify a viable study with a specific line of study.

Most people in Kenya applying for scholarships keenly eye Universities located in the U.S.A thereby missing out on other opportunities. For example, there are so many scholarships offered in the Netherlands, Belgium and Germany, but Kenyans are adamant to apply. This is mainly because these countries are not native English speakers and as such Kenyans fear being alienated or feeling sidelined and out of place. Some programs however are taught in English and therefore most of these universities ask non-native English speakers to undertake an English course – so relax!

Once you have applied for admission and gained entry, the next step is looking for a granter. For Netherlands based programs, the Netherlands Fellowship Program sponsors students from all over, including Kenya. There could be other sponsors such as Sir Johns and Lady Higgins Scholarship. Most of these scholarships include air travel to and fro the intended country of study, subsistence as well as health and tuition covers.

Admission Criteria For Pursuing Diploma In Nursing (KRCHN) at Tenwek School of Nursing in Kenya.

 

Tenwek school of Nursing is among the approved institutions in Kenya that offer a diploma course in nursing. The nursing council of Kenya (NCK) is only board that approves nursing courses at any level in Kenya. This school was founded in 1987 and trained enrolled community nurses (ECN) which was a certificate course in nursing until 1999 when they began training nurses at diploma level nowadays known as Kenya Registered Community Health Nurses (KRCHN).

Those students admitted to this college are normally accommodated within college because the school has hostels that accommodate all the students. The sports department is well arranged and students participate in games such as darts, volleyball and table tennis. Their library is well equipped with over 3500 different nursing books to equip students with h. The students of this college go to Tenwek hospital for their practicals.

Since Tenwek School of nursing is one the best performing colleges in Kenya in nursing council examination, they ensure that students who are admitted are discipline, Christian bound and performed well in their Kenya certificate of secondary education (K.C.S.E). Therefore, the minimum requirement for one to eligible for admission to pursue nursing course (KRCHN) in Tenwek School of nursing includes:

  • One should have obtained a mean grade of C (plain) at K.C.S.E or higher than that.
  • Applicant obtained a minimum of C (plain) or higher than this in English or Kiswahili.
  • Applicant should have a minimum of C (plain) in biology or biological sciences.
  • Applicant should have obtained a minimum of C- (minus) in any of the following:

i)                    Mathematics.

ii)                  Chemistry.

iii)                Physics.

iv)                Physical sciences.

The other requirement which one must fulfill to qualify for admission is applicant must be a citizen of Kenya and must be a committed Christian.

The application form for admission is obtained by downloading it from the college website at www.tenwek.com, filled and returned to college (Tenwek). The training of KRCHN takes a period of three and half years where a student will graduate as a qualified a general nurse, midwife and a community health nurse upon licensure by the nursing council of Kenya through written examinations. The total fees paid to train nurses in Tenwek School of nursing is Kshs.475, 000.

Where To Find Law Schools In Kenya And The Qualifications Required For Law Courses

For many students, choosing a career path in Kenya is one of the most challenging things above that once one has chosen their desired career in Kenya, the next hurdle comes when deciding where to pursue courses and careers in Kenya, and even worse one doesn’t know where to pursue the career. For those students in Kenya who have decided to do law in Kenya, but do not know where in Kenya Law course is offered, this article is for you and also for those with interest in finding out where law courses in Kenya are offered. Some of the schools and universities in Kenya that offer a bachelor’s degree in law in Kenya include;

Nairobi University Law School in Kenya

The Faculty of Law in University of Nairobi in Kenya was established in 1970. The Nairobi school of law offers, degree of Bachelor of Laws (LL.B). The Law Faculty in University of Nairobi also runs Master of Laws (LL.M) in Kenya and PhD Programmes for students in Kenya wishing to specialize in specific branches of law in University of Nairobi. The school of law of University of Nairobi in Kenya is situated in Parklands Nairobi. One can get to University of Nairobi School of Law by boarding matatus from the Nairobi city center that can be found at Odeon Cinema matatu stage in commercial. Details about the UON School of Law in Kenya can be found on their website; http://law-school.uonbi.ac.ke/ 

Moi University School of Law in Kenya

In July 1994, Moi University in Kenya established a Faculty of Law, which advanced into a School. The Moi University School of Law which is called Moi University Annex Campus is located Only 5 km from Eldoret town in Kenya along the Eldoret-Nakuru Highway and is not very far from Eldoret town. The Moi University School of Law in Kenya offers vast courses in undergraduate law programs in Kenya.

Catholic University of Eastern Africa School of Law in Kenya

The Catholic University of Eastern Africa school of law in Nairobi is located along Langata Road past the Bomas of Kenya towards Karen. The Catholic University of Eastern Africa school of law has a faculty of law in Kenya that offers a bachelor’s degree in law. The entry requirements for the private university law program in Catholic University of Eastern Africa are Kenya Certificate of Secondary Education with the minimum mean grade of C+ (Plus) or the equivalent among others that can be found on the school of law website. http://www.cuea.edu/index.php/faculty-of-law 

Kenyatta University School of Law in Kenya

Kenyatta University School of Law [KUSOL] in Kenya is located in Parklands parts of Nairobi on Chemelil Road off Kolobot Road near Stima Plaza and adjacent to Sirona Hotel in Nairobi. To qualify for admission at KUSOL law school in Kenya, candidates must satisfy the minimum University entry requirements in Kenya. In addition, the minimum requirements for entry into the Bachelor of Laws programme in Kenyatta University in Kenya is: a mean grade of B in the Kenya Certificate of Secondary Education (KCSE), including a minimum of a B plain in English.

Jomo Kenyatta University School of Law in Kenya

The Jomo Kenyatta University law school in Kenya is located at the JKUAT Karen Campus. To be admitted into the Bachelor of Laws in JKUAT school of law Year 1, a Candidate in Kenya must satisfy these academic qualifications in Kenya: Be a holder of a KCSE certificate (or equivalent certificate) with a mean grade of at least a C+ (C Plus) or equivalent qualification among others found at the Jomo Kenyatta University of Agriculture and Technology School of Law website. http://jkuat.ac.ke/campuses/karen/school-of-law/ 

Mount Kenya University Law Campus in Kenya

The law campus of Mount Kenya University in Kenya is located at the Nairobi city Centre and offers both diploma and undergraduate degrees in Kenya. The minimum requirements for entry to MKU law campus in Kenya include KCSE or equivalent certificate with a minimum of mean grade C+ and grade B (plain) in English.

Strathmore University School of Law in Kenya

The Strathmore University school of law was recently opened in Nairobi and is situated at the Strathmore University Madaraka campus. Applicants for the Law degree in Strathmore University must have: KCSE (or equivalent) with a minimum mean grade of B+ and a minimum of A- in English among others available on the Strathmore University School of Law website http://www.strathmore.edu/sls/admissions.html 

Riara University School of Law in Kenya

The Riara University School of Law in Nairobi was opened earlier on this year on Mbagathi Road and Applicants for the Bachelor of Laws degree in Kenya must have scored a mean grade of B- and above in KCSE or its equivalent, with a B plain in English To be a part of Riara Law School programme in Kenya, a person must Participate in an oral interview to be selected and should be a person with good leadership skills and qualities.

Courses Offered And Entry Requirements At Kabianga University College

The college is located in the famous and lashes Tea growing Highlands of Kericho District, this is in the Southern end of Rift Valley province of Kenya, it is about 26 kilometers from Kericho town and 6 Kilometers off Kericho- Kisii road. The college is a constituent of Moi University, the vision of the college is Naturing Innovation and Talent. The Kabianga history date back in the 1950’s it has been a training complex including Kabianga Primary School andn Kabianga Secondary School, it has been a training center for excellence for farmers. The current Kericho teachers training college was situated at the Kabianga Training complex until early 1960’s and it relocated to Kericho town. Email: [email protected].

School of Education and Social Sciences

The two Courses offered under this department include;

Bachelor of Education (Arts) and Bachelor of Education (Science),the admission requirement for these Courses include;

  • Minimum mean grade of C+ at KCSE or

  • A diploma holder in Education from recognized institution ( the admission takes place at the 2nd year of study

  • Applicants with P1 and S1 Certificates may be considered for Bachelor of Education (Early child hood and Primary Education, Guidance and Counseling, the applicant joins the first year of study

  • Applicants of Bachelor of Education must have at least grade C (plain) in Mathematics at KCSE level.

 

BSc Communication and Public Relations

The admission requirements for this course include;

  • Minimum grade of C+ in KCSE level and at least C+ in English and C(plain) in Mathematics or

  • A Diploma in Public Relations, Journalism, IT or Human Resource Management with a Distinction or Credit on the same.

School of Business and Economics

The courses offered in this department include; Bachelor of Business Management, the admission requirement for this course includes the following;

  • KCSE mean grade of C+ and at least C(plain) in Mathematics or Accounts or Commerce and English at KCSE level or

  • 2 principal passes and one subsidiary pass at A level and at least pass in Mathematics and English at O level or

  • CPA/ CPS holders from recognized Institutions (maybe admitted in the second year or 3rd year of study ) or

  • Ordinary or HND Diploma holders in Business related course from recognized institution (maybe admitted in the 2nd or 3rd year of study).

 BSc Human Resource Management

The admission requirements to this course are as follows;

  • Mean grade of C+ and at least C (plain) in English and C (plain) in Mathematics or Diploma in Human Resource Management or Business related field with Distinction or Credit.

 Bachelor of Art (Economics)

  • Mean grade of C+ at KCSE and at least C (plain)in English and Mathematics or

  • Two principal passes at A level or

  • A diploma in development related field

 School of Science and Technology

The courses offered in this department include;

Bachelor of Science (B.Sc.), B.Sc. (Computer science), BSc (Applied Statistics with Computing). The admission requirements for this course include the following;

  • A minimum grade of C+ at KCSE leve or its equivalent and at least a C+ in Mathematics, physics or Physical Sciences or

  • Two principal passes one of which must be in Mathematics or Physics at A level or

  • KNEC diploma in Computer studies or its equivalent from recognized institution.

School of Agriculture and Biotechnology

Courses offered are; BSc (Horticultural Sciences and Management) and BSc (Horticultural Bio-systems and Management)

School of Natural Resources Management, the degree offered under this School is Bachelor of Science (Agro- forestry and Rural Development)
